The City has previously assisted in the funding of this new facility, and currently agrees to provide further in-kind services to help in the completion ofthisJ'fOject To this eud, thejl3rties agree to the following: . The City of Clearwater's Public Utilities agrees to provide the labor and material support to run the water serviCj> from the main line to the new restroom bui1din~ counection, and toprovide installation of the gravity sewer connectiou. The City will provide the water service by tapping into the six inch (6") main line located near the new restroom facili(y. A one and one-half inch (1-112") water line will be run from the meter to the new building. A two inch (2") meter tap fee ($700) and backflow preventer ($395) will be needed for thisproject, and the normal cost for this will be absorbed by the City. · Countryside High School agrees to grant the City of Clearwater the authority to enter school property with approP!]ate prior notification, 10.performthe requested work, with.a release of 1iability .while performing the work. The City of Clearwater assumes responsibility for all safety issues associated with the performance of their work. . Countryside High School agrees that this release of liability covers any issues which may arise at a later date, including the explicit understanding1hat1'ublic Utilities and the City of Clearwater will not be held responsible for any future problems or maintenance with this facility, including trouble calls. . Countryside High School agrees to contact.Public Utilities;;ustomer.service (562-4600) to request the installation work.
